Разлика между Drupal 7 срещу Drupal 8
Drupal 7 стартира от Drupal организация. Има много функции и подобрения, които бяха пуснати с издаването на Drupal 7, както за разработчиците, така и за потребителите за ефективно използване на тази система за управление на съдържанието. Drupal 7 помогна много за разработчиците като подобряване на теми, модули, мултиподдръжка и др. Drupal 8 беше издаден от Drupal организация с почти 200 нови вградени функции и с много подобрения. За да подобри повече на многоезичните функции и глобализацията, Drupal 8 пусна с новия редактор на страници и други оптимизирани опции. Drupal 8 има по-проста конфигурация на уеб услуги, широк спектър от типове полета, изгледи, типове съдържание, подобряване на скоростта на зареждане на уебсайта и достъпност на уебсайта и т.н.
- Drupal се споменава като рамка за управление на съдържанието, софтуер за блогове и общност. Той е разработен или създаден от Dries Buytaert. Тя е пусната през 2000 г. Известна е и като система за управление на съдържанието с отворен код. Основно поддържа операционната система Unix-подобна и Windows. Drupal е написан на PHP език и достъпен на много езици за разработчиците и потребителите.
- Drupal имаше стандартно издание, което е известно като "Drupal Core", което осигурява широка разширяемост на функциите и функциите. Той съдържа основните характеристики на система за управление на съдържанието, която включва регистрация и поддръжка на акаунти, управление на менюта, персонализиране на оформлението на страницата, системна администрация и RSS емисии. Той може да предоставя или третира като обикновен уебсайт, блог за потребители, онлайн форуми, уебсайт на общността, използвайки потребителско съдържание.
- Основната тема на Drupal осигурява различно усещане и външен вид на уебсайта и блоговете. Drupal ядрото предлага различните функции като разширено търсене, книги, блогове, коментари, система от менюта на много нива, поддръжка на много сайтове, създаване на много потребителско съдържание, сигурност и новата актуализация, инструменти за работа, потребителски профили, статичен достъп и регистриране, които наистина помага при създаването на сайт и блогове.
- Drupal е базиран на архитектурния модел, който е известен като Presentation Abstraction Control (PAC). Drupal се споменава като гъвкава и богата черта система за управление на съдържанието. Drupal има страхотна система за поддръжка на общността и онлайн форум, който да помага на разработчиците. Той също така осигурява сигурен API и SEO приятелски. Drupal е мащабируема и отворена платформа за управление на уеб съдържание и цифрови изживявания. Той предоставя дълбоки възможности и безкрайна гъвкавост за разработване на уебсайтове или писане на блогове
- Drupal 8 обикновено се нарича тежка система в сравнение с Drupal 7, поради което е критикуван, че е бавен и дава по-малка производителност. Но това предположение е погрешно, Drupal 8 е по-разтеглив, тъй като е тежък и го прави по-бърз, мащабируем, кеширане на съдържание, обработка на изгледи, удостоверена страница за плъзгане и пускане и т.н.
Сравнение между главата на Drupal 7 срещу Drupal 8 (Инфографика)
По-долу е топ 6 разликата между Drupal 7 срещу Drupal 8
Ключови разлики между Drupal 7 срещу Drupal 8
И Drupal 7 срещу Drupal 8 са популярен избор на пазара; нека да обсъдим някои от основните разлики между Drupal 7 и Drupal 8:
- Производителността на доставката на кеширана страница Drupal 7 е много по-добра, тъй като отнема по-малко памет и лесен анализ. Производителността на кеширана доставка на Drupal 8 е сравнително слаба.
- Drupal 8 идва с маршрутизация, която се използва от разработчиците за разработване на повече SEO (оптимизация за търсачки) приятелски URL адреси в сравнение с Drupal 7.
- В Drupal 8, oops концепциите могат да се използват с прилагането на рамката Symfony и това прави Drupal 8 по-силен в сравнение с Drupal 7.
- Drupal 7 разработва по-малко защитени приложения. С помощта на Drupal 8 могат да бъдат разработени защитени и здрави приложения лесно.
- В Drupal 8 има добавени нови типове полета в сравнение с Drupal 7. Той помага на разработчиците да добавят полетата лесно и те могат да бъдат добавени чрез просто дефиниране на името на полето и типа на полето.
- В Drupal 7 редактиране на съдържание не може да се извърши от потребителския интерфейс на уебсайт. В Drupal 8 е добавен нов модул, който помага за редактиране на съдържание от потребителския интерфейс на уебсайта.
- В Drupal 7 изгледите се използват като модули. В Drupal 8 изгледите се използват като основни компоненти и могат лесно да бъдат достъпни и персонализирани.
- В Drupal 7 преоразмеряването на изображенията трябва да се извършва според размера на екрана с помощта на стилове на изображения. В Drupal 8, широка гама от стилове, налични за изображение и за различни екрани с различни размери на екрана.
- За Drupal 7, той изисква произволен брой модули за разработването на многоезичен уебсайт. В Drupal 8 четири ключови основни модула като език, съдържание, интерфейс и конфигуриране на превод улесняват разработването на многоезичния уебсайт.
- Drupal 7 изисква броя на модулите за създаване на уеб услуга. В Drupal 8, HAL, HTTP автентификацията, спокойните уеб услуги и сериализацията са подобрени, за да улеснят развитието на уебсайта.
- Drupal 7 има широк набор от плъгини за прилагане на сложна функционалност за приложения. Drupal 8 не поддържа плъгините на Drupal 7, което затруднява разработчиците да направят приложението по-мощно и персонализирано.
Drupal 7 срещу Drupal 8 Сравнителна таблица
Основното сравнение между Drupal 7 срещу Drupal 8 е разгледано по-долу:
Основата на сравнението между Drupal 7 срещу Drupal 8 | Drupal 7 | Drupal 8 |
рамка | Drupal 7 няма мощна рамка | Drupal 8 има Symfony рамка, което го прави мощен. |
Многоезичен | Drupal 7 поддържа някои езици. | Drupal 8 поддържа повече езици в сравнение с Drupal 7 |
Тематичен двигател | В Drupal 7 се използват теми и шаблони на PHP. | В Drupal 8 се използва нов тематичен двигател Twig. |
Текстов редактор | В Drupal 7 няма мощен текстов редактор. | Drupal 8 има нов текстов редактор - CKEditor. |
Характеристика | Drupal 7 беше пуснат с няколко нови функции и подобрения. | Drupal 8 беше издаден с почти 200 нови функции и много подобрения. |
освободен | Той излиза през 2011 година | Издаден е през 2015 година |
Заключение - Drupal 7 срещу Drupal 8
В статията на Drupal 7 срещу Drupal 8 видяхме, че и Drupal 7 срещу Drupal 8 се използват широко за системата за управление на съдържанието. Drupal 8 идва със симфонична рамка и двигател на темите за клонки, което прави развитието на приложението по-бързо, интересно и лесно. От горната разлика между Drupal 7 и Drupal 8 става ясно, че Drupal 8 има повече предимства за разработване на приложението, което да използват разработчиците и потребителите.
Drupal 7 срещу Drupal 8 имат различен синтаксис, което улеснява определянето на платформата, използвана за приложението. И Drupal 7 срещу Drupal 8 имат своите плюсове и минуси; всеки може да се използва въз основа на изискванията и те са лесни за научаване и разбиране. Честито учене !!
Препоръчителен член
Това е ръководство за основните разлики между Drupal 7 срещу Drupal 8. Тук също обсъждаме ключовите разлики между Drupal 7 и Drupal 8 с инфографика и таблица за сравнение. Може да разгледате и следните статии, за да научите повече -
- WordPress срещу Weebly-Кой е по-добър
- WordPress срещу Tumblr-Което е от полза
- Друпал срещу Джоума
- Mobx срещу Redux
- CSS срещу CSS3
- WordPress срещу Drupal
- CSS vs JavaScript: Най-добри разлики